diff --git a/.github/workflows/check_image_repo.sh b/.github/workflows/check_image_repo.sh index 8e1cf9a..975ff52 100755 --- a/.github/workflows/check_image_repo.sh +++ b/.github/workflows/check_image_repo.sh @@ -1,7 +1,7 @@ #!/bin/bash set -ex -VALIDATE_TARGET_REPO='harbor-cicd.taco-cat.xyz/tks' +VALIDATE_TARGET_REPO='harbor.taco-cat.xyz/tks' EXCEPTION_LIST='quay.io/argoproj/workflow-controller:v3.2.6,quay.io/argoproj/argocli:v3.2.6,docker.io/bitnami/postgresql:15.1.0-debian-11-r0,appscode/kubed:v0.12.0-rc.3,quay.io/bitnami/sealed-secrets-controller:v0.16.0,k8s.gcr.io/provider-aws/aws-ebs-csi-driver:v1.5.1,k8s.gcr.io/sig-storage/csi-node-driver-registrar:v2.1.0,k8s.gcr.io/sig-storage/livenessprobe:v2.4.0,k8s.gcr.io/provider-aws/aws-ebs-csi-driver:v1.5.1,k8s.gcr.io/sig-storage/csi-provisioner:v2.1.1,k8s.gcr.io/sig-storage/csi-attacher:v3.1.0,k8s.gcr.io/sig-storage/csi-snapshotter:v3.0.3,k8s.gcr.io/sig-storage/csi-resizer:v1.1.0,k8s.gcr.io/sig-storage/livenessprobe:v2.4.0,k8s.gcr.io/autoscaling/cluster-autoscaler:v1.22.2,k8s.gcr.io/ingress-nginx/controller:v1.1.1@sha256:0bc88eb15f9e7f84e8e56c14fa5735aaa488b840983f87bd79b1054190e660de,k8s.gcr.io/ingress-nginx/kube-webhook-certgen:v1.1.1@sha256:64d8c73dca984af206adf9d6d7e46aa550362b1d7a01f3a0a91b20cc67868660,k8s.gcr.io/ingress-nginx/kube-webhook-certgen:v1.1.1@sha256:64d8c73dca984af206adf9d6d7e46aa550362b1d7a01f3a0a91b20cc67868660,appscode/kubed:v0.12.0,calico/node:v3.15.5,calico/cni:v3.15.5,calico/cni:v3.15.5,calico/pod2daemon-flexvol:v3.15.5,calico/kube-controllers:v3.15.5,rancher/local-path-provisioner:v0.0.22,k8s.gcr.io/metrics-server/metrics-server:v0.6.1' # except lma and service-mesh #'appscode/kubed:v0.12.0,appscode/kubed:v0.12.0-rc.3,busybox:1.31,busybox:1.31.1,calico/cni:v3.15.5,calico/kube-controllers:v3.15.5,calico/node:v3.15.5,calico/pod2daemon-flexvol:v3.15.5,directxman12/k8s-prometheus-adapter-amd64:v0.7.0,docker.elastic.co/eck/eck-operator:1.8.0,docker.elastic.co/elasticsearch/elasticsearch:7.5.1,docker.elastic.co/kibana/kibana:7.5.1,docker.io/bitnami/kube-state-metrics:1.9.7-debian-10-r143,docker.io/bitnami/minio:2021.6.14-debian-10-r0,docker.io/bitnami/postgresql:11.7.0-debian-10-r98,docker.io/bitnami/postgresql:15.1.0-debian-11-r0,docker.io/bitnami/thanos:0.17.2-scratch-r1,docker.io/grafana/loki:2.6.1,docker.io/grafana/promtail:2.4.1,docker.io/jboss/keycloak:10.0.0,docker.io/ncabatoff/process-exporter:0.2.11,docker.io/nginxinc/nginx-unprivileged:1.19-alpine,docker:19.03,ghcr.io/openinfradev/fluentbit:25bc31cd4333f7f77435561ec70bc68e0c73a194,ghcr.io/resmoio/kubernetes-event-exporter:v1.0,grafana/grafana:8.3.3,istio/pilot:1.13.1,istio/proxyv2:1.13.1,jaegertracing/jaeger-operator:1.29.1,k8s.gcr.io/autoscaling/cluster-autoscaler:v1.22.2,k8s.gcr.io/hyperkube:v1.18.8,k8s.gcr.io/ingress-nginx/controller:v1.1.1@sha256:0bc88eb15f9e7f84e8e56c14fa5735aaa488b840983f87bd79b1054190e660de,k8s.gcr.io/ingress-nginx/kube-webhook-certgen:v1.0@sha256:f3b6b39a6062328c095337b4cadcefd1612348fdd5190b1dcbcb9b9e90bd8068,k8s.gcr.io/ingress-nginx/kube-webhook-certgen:v1.1.1@sha256:64d8c73dca984af206adf9d6d7e46aa550362b1d7a01f3a0a91b20cc67868660,k8s.gcr.io/metrics-server/metrics-server:v0.6.1,kubesphere/fluent-operator:v1.5.0,prom/pushgateway:v1.3.0,quay.io/airshipit/kubernetes-entrypoint:v1.0.0,quay.io/argoproj/argocli:v3.2.6,quay.io/argoproj/workflow-controller:v3.2.6,quay.io/bitnami/sealed-secrets-controller:v0.16.0,quay.io/keycloak/keycloak-operator:17.0.0,quay.io/kiali/kiali-operator:v1.45.1,quay.io/kiwigrid/k8s-sidecar:1.14.2,quay.io/prometheus-operator/prometheus-operator:v0.52.0,quay.io/prometheus/alertmanager:v0.23.0,quay.io/prometheus/node-exporter:v1.0.1,quay.io/prometheus/prometheus:v2.31.1,rancher/local-path-provisioner:v0.0.22,siim/logalert-exporter:v0.1.1,sktdev/cloud-console:v1.0.4,sktdev/os-eventrouter:69a58b,fluent/fluent-bit:1.9.7-debug,k8s.gcr.io/ingress-nginx/kube-webhook-certgen:v1.0,k8s.gcr.io/ingress-nginx/kube-webhook-certgen:v1.0' if [ $EXCEPTION_LIST ]; then diff --git a/aws-msa-reference/service-mesh/site-values.yaml b/aws-msa-reference/service-mesh/site-values.yaml index bcee83d..2d733bb 100644 --- a/aws-msa-reference/service-mesh/site-values.yaml +++ b/aws-msa-reference/service-mesh/site-values.yaml @@ -6,7 +6,7 @@ metadata: global: clusterName: cluster.local namespace: tks-msa - imageRepo: harbor-cicd.taco-cat.xyz/tks + imageRepo: harbor.taco-cat.xyz/tks serviceMeshControlNodeSelector: tks-msa: enabled serviceMeshIngressNodeSelector: @@ -101,7 +101,7 @@ charts: collector.resources.limits.cpu: 1000m collector.resources.limits.memory: 2048Mi collector: - image: harbor-cicd.taco-cat.xyz/tks/jaeger-collector:1.35.0 + image: harbor.taco-cat.xyz/tks/jaeger-collector:1.35.0 affinity: nodeAffinity: requiredDuringSchedulingIgnoredDuringExecution: @@ -119,9 +119,9 @@ charts: keyspace: jaeger_v1_datacenter dependencies: enabled: true - image: harbor-cicd.taco-cat.xyz/tks/spark-dependencies:1.35.0 + image: harbor.taco-cat.xyz/tks/spark-dependencies:1.35.0 query: - image: harbor-cicd.taco-cat.xyz/tks/jaeger-query:1.35.0 + image: harbor.taco-cat.xyz/tks/jaeger-query:1.35.0 basePath: / affinity: nodeAffinity: @@ -133,7 +133,7 @@ charts: values: - enabled agent: - image: harbor-cicd.taco-cat.xyz/tks/jaeger-agent:1.35.0 + image: harbor.taco-cat.xyz/tks/jaeger-agent:1.35.0 cassandra: user: enabled: true @@ -146,7 +146,7 @@ charts: - name: kiali-operator override: image: - repo: harbor-cicd.taco-cat.xyz/tks/kiali-operator + repo: harbor.taco-cat.xyz/tks/kiali-operator tag: v1.63.0 nodeSelector: $(serviceMeshControlNodeSelector) @@ -155,7 +155,7 @@ charts: namespace: tks-msa istioNamespace: tks-msa deployment.namespace: tks-msa - deployment.image_name: harbor-cicd.taco-cat.xyz/tks/kiali + deployment.image_name: harbor.taco-cat.xyz/tks/kiali deployment.image_version: v1.63.0 deployment.resources.requests.cpu: 500m deployment.resources.requests.memory: 512Mi diff --git a/aws-msa-reference/tks-cluster/site-values.yaml b/aws-msa-reference/tks-cluster/site-values.yaml index ca85214..905c89a 100644 --- a/aws-msa-reference/tks-cluster/site-values.yaml +++ b/aws-msa-reference/tks-cluster/site-values.yaml @@ -111,7 +111,7 @@ charts: taco-lma: enabled replicas: 2 image: - registry: harbor-cicd.taco-cat.xyz + registry: harbor.taco-cat.xyz repository: tks/argo-rollouts tag: v1.4.1 diff --git a/eks-msa-reference/service-mesh/site-values.yaml b/eks-msa-reference/service-mesh/site-values.yaml index bcee83d..2d733bb 100644 --- a/eks-msa-reference/service-mesh/site-values.yaml +++ b/eks-msa-reference/service-mesh/site-values.yaml @@ -6,7 +6,7 @@ metadata: global: clusterName: cluster.local namespace: tks-msa - imageRepo: harbor-cicd.taco-cat.xyz/tks + imageRepo: harbor.taco-cat.xyz/tks serviceMeshControlNodeSelector: tks-msa: enabled serviceMeshIngressNodeSelector: @@ -101,7 +101,7 @@ charts: collector.resources.limits.cpu: 1000m collector.resources.limits.memory: 2048Mi collector: - image: harbor-cicd.taco-cat.xyz/tks/jaeger-collector:1.35.0 + image: harbor.taco-cat.xyz/tks/jaeger-collector:1.35.0 affinity: nodeAffinity: requiredDuringSchedulingIgnoredDuringExecution: @@ -119,9 +119,9 @@ charts: keyspace: jaeger_v1_datacenter dependencies: enabled: true - image: harbor-cicd.taco-cat.xyz/tks/spark-dependencies:1.35.0 + image: harbor.taco-cat.xyz/tks/spark-dependencies:1.35.0 query: - image: harbor-cicd.taco-cat.xyz/tks/jaeger-query:1.35.0 + image: harbor.taco-cat.xyz/tks/jaeger-query:1.35.0 basePath: / affinity: nodeAffinity: @@ -133,7 +133,7 @@ charts: values: - enabled agent: - image: harbor-cicd.taco-cat.xyz/tks/jaeger-agent:1.35.0 + image: harbor.taco-cat.xyz/tks/jaeger-agent:1.35.0 cassandra: user: enabled: true @@ -146,7 +146,7 @@ charts: - name: kiali-operator override: image: - repo: harbor-cicd.taco-cat.xyz/tks/kiali-operator + repo: harbor.taco-cat.xyz/tks/kiali-operator tag: v1.63.0 nodeSelector: $(serviceMeshControlNodeSelector) @@ -155,7 +155,7 @@ charts: namespace: tks-msa istioNamespace: tks-msa deployment.namespace: tks-msa - deployment.image_name: harbor-cicd.taco-cat.xyz/tks/kiali + deployment.image_name: harbor.taco-cat.xyz/tks/kiali deployment.image_version: v1.63.0 deployment.resources.requests.cpu: 500m deployment.resources.requests.memory: 512Mi diff --git a/eks-msa-reference/tks-cluster/site-values.yaml b/eks-msa-reference/tks-cluster/site-values.yaml index 2e1b5b5..7b8b64c 100644 --- a/eks-msa-reference/tks-cluster/site-values.yaml +++ b/eks-msa-reference/tks-cluster/site-values.yaml @@ -97,7 +97,7 @@ charts: - name: k8s-cluster-autoscaler override: image: - repository: harbor-cicd.taco-cat.xyz/tks/cluster-autoscaler + repository: harbor.taco-cat.xyz/tks/cluster-autoscaler tag: v1.25.2 awsRegion: ap-northeast-2 autoDiscovery: diff --git a/eks-reference/tks-cluster/site-values.yaml b/eks-reference/tks-cluster/site-values.yaml index ada77d0..11a2580 100644 --- a/eks-reference/tks-cluster/site-values.yaml +++ b/eks-reference/tks-cluster/site-values.yaml @@ -98,7 +98,7 @@ charts: override: image: tag: v1.25.2 - repository: harbor-cicd.taco-cat.xyz/tks/cluster-autoscaler + repository: harbor.taco-cat.xyz/tks/cluster-autoscaler awsRegion: ap-northeast-2 autoDiscovery: clusterName: $(clusterName)